The life cycle of nonvascular plants includes an alternation of generations between a gametophyte and a sporophyte. The gametophyte generation produces gametes (eggs and sperm) through mitosis, which then fuse to form a zygote that develops into the sporophyte generation through mitosis. The sporophyte produces spores through meiosis that develop into new gametophytes.

A bluebonnet is a vascular plant. Vascular plants have specialized tissues that transport water and nutrients throughout the plant. Bluebonnets, like other flowering plants, have vascular tissues in the form of xylem and phloem.
In sexual reproduction, a sperm and egg cell unite to form the first cell of the new offspring.
Flowering plants have gametes, which are the haploid sex cells. The sperm (male gamete) are found in the pollen on top of the anther. The eggs (female gamete) are located deep in a ovule usually in the center of the flower. Some flowers "self-pollinate" and others must have help from pollinators, such as bees, to get the sperm to the egg for the production of seeds.

The sperm of seed plants form inside the pollen tube, a structure that develops from the pollen grain. The pollen tube grows towards the ovule to deliver the sperm cells for fertilization.
